2/14/11- Monday! Happy Valentine's Day: Sweet and Sour!!
(Movie: Annie Hall-I lurve you)
1. Partridge Family- I Think I Love You
(Movie: Pretty In Pink)
2. Sam Cooke- Cupid
(Movie: It's a Wonderful Life)
3. Mamas & Papas- Dream A Little Dream of Me
(TV: Seinfeld-Shmoopie)
4. Joe Jackson- Fools In Love
(Movie: The Wedding Singer)
5. J Geils Band- Love Stinks
(TV: The Office-PDA)
6. Flight of The Conchords- Business Time
(The Office-Michael & Holly)
7. The Spinners- Could It Be I'm Falling In Love
(TV: Mad About You-Helen Hunt)
8. Aretha Franklin- You Make Me Feel (Like a Natural Woman)
(TV: Friends: the first kiss)
9. Tom Jones w/The Art of Noise- Kiss
(Movie: War of The Roses)
10. Harry Nilsson- You're Breaking My Heart (BOS-Tie!)
(Movie: Moonstruck- Snap Out Of it!!)
Dean Martin- That's Amore (BOS-Tie!!)
